Authentic 19th-century winemaker's residence, converted into a holiday home, nestled in a quiet cul-de-sac - on a 400m² enclosed property adorned with a large vegetable garden with free access - in the heart of a typical small wine-growing hamlet (adjacent to the commune of Saint-Sernin-du-Plain), 6.5 km from the picturesque medieval & commercial town of Couches (home to a mini-supermarket & the sumptuous castle of the Queen of France, Marguerite of Burgundy, dating from the 13th century) & 10 km from the charming spa & wine-growing town of Santenay (with a casino, numerous leisure facilities & many amenities). In the heart of the rolling vineyards of Couchois, at the crossroads of the world-renowned vineyards of Côtes de Beaune & Hautes Côtes de Beaune and Côtes Chalonnaises, a splendid landscaped setting mixing bucolic vineyard slopes, meadows & beautiful wild forests (largely protected in various ZNIEFF & Natura 2000 zones for its rich ecosystems), next to the sublime valley of Vaux ("the little Switzerland of Chalonnaise") & the famous "Val d'Or" of Mercurey (leader of the crus of the Côte Chalonnaise, one of the oldest AOCs in France). An exceptionally privileged location adjacent to the Romanesque church circuit, ideally situated on the "Route des Grands Vins" (which extends into the illustrious and nearby "Route des Grands Crus" passing through the legendary wine villages of Puligny-Montrachet, Pommard, Meursault, etc.), the superb GRP "Au Fil des Vignobles et Vallées" (connected to the GR7, GR76 & GR137) and several marked hiking trails (complemented by various "green walks" crisscrossing the area between vineyards and unspoiled nature, to be explored on foot or by mountain bike), 4 km from the "du Morvan aux Vignobles" Green Way, which runs alongside the "Cycloroute71" (Tour de Saône-et-Loire by bike), 4 km from the "La Voie des Vignes" Green Way (a 36 km route through the vineyards of Burgundy's Grand Cru wines, the most prestigious in the world), 7 km from the The Canal du Centre Green Way (a navigable route to discover by boat or on foot / two river ports less than 10 km away) runs alongside the EuroVelo 6 cycle route and the "Tour de Bourgogne à Vélo" cycle route, and includes 14 km of the "Voie des Étangs" cycle route. Located in the heart of the Chalonnais region, on the border of the Côte d'Or and the Beaune region, at the crossroads of the Autunois and the Morvan (and its Regional Natural Park). Ideally located for exploring the region: 6 km from the medieval village of Nolay (with a lake on site), 8 km from the seven menhirs of Epoigny (one of the most important megalithic sites in Burgundy), 14 km from Chagny (renowned for its Sunday morning gourmet market), 22 km from Le Creusot (home to the Combes amusement park / Creusot TGV train station 25 km away), 26 km from Beaune, 29 km from Autun ("City of Art and History", boasting an invaluable heritage spanning over 2,000 years of human occupation), 32 km from Chalon-sur-Saône (also designated a "City of Art and History"), and 53 km from the famous Gallo-Roman archaeological site of Bibracte, a designated "Grand Site de France".
